The body of a middle aged man was yesterday fished out of the Demerara River in the vicinity of the Guyana Police Force Maritime Headquarters, an apparent victim of drowning.
The man, whose was only named as ‘Fine Pants’ or ‘Terry’ of Alexander Village, was said to be an alcoholic who frequented the Meadow Bank Wharf.
There were no marks of violence on the body which was discovered by ranks from the Police Maritime Branch around 09:40 hours.
According to a source who works in the area, the man was last seen alive Tuesday afternoon and was heavily under the influence of alcohol.
It is believed that he fell overboard and drowned.
The police were summoned and are awaiting a post mortem examination to ascertain the cause of the man’s death.
